Racine County, WI – A serious crash shut down the northbound lanes of Interstate 94 late Friday morning after a person standing outside a vehicle on the shoulder was struck by a passing car, according to the Racine County Sheriff’s Office.
Deputies responded to the scene at approximately 10:51 a.m. on I-94 northbound, where they found an individual who had stopped their vehicle on the shoulder and was later hit. Authorities did not immediately release the person’s condition.
According to the Sheriff’s Office, all northbound traffic is being diverted off the interstate at Highway K and allowed to re-enter at Highway G. Officials said the closure is expected to last several hours while the Sheriff’s Major Crash Assistance Team investigates.
Southbound lanes of I-94 remain open, but drivers in the area should expect significant slowdowns and delays. Commuters are encouraged to use alternate routes, including County Highway H or Highway 45, until the scene clears.
Motorists traveling north toward Milwaukee should plan extra travel time or avoid the area entirely. Updates will be provided as the investigation continues.
